- Who wins the Data Duel between Ethiopia and Channel Islands?
- Ethiopia wins the Data Duel 4-2 across the 12 indicators compared. The comparison covers GDP, population, life expectancy, CO₂ emissions, and 8 more indicators sourced from the World Bank.
- How do Ethiopia and Channel Islands compare on GDP?
- Ethiopia has a GDP of $126.8 billion, while Channel Islands has $12.5 billion. Ethiopia leads on this indicator.
- How do Ethiopia and Channel Islands compare on GDP per Capita?
- Ethiopia has a GDP per Capita of $1,011.073, while Channel Islands has $74,589.138. Channel Islands leads on this indicator.
- How do Ethiopia and Channel Islands compare on Population?
- Ethiopia has a Population of 132.1 million, while Channel Islands has 168,126. they are comparable on this indicator.
- How do Ethiopia and Channel Islands compare on Life Expectancy?
- Ethiopia has a Life Expectancy of 67.3, while Channel Islands has 81.1. Channel Islands leads on this indicator.
- How do Ethiopia and Channel Islands compare on GDP Growth?
- Ethiopia has a GDP Growth of 7.3%, while Channel Islands has 3.7%. Ethiopia leads on this indicator.
